Default Hauling Uphill

Hi. We'll be cutting down trees, removing overgrown brush, etc. from
about 4000 sq. ft. of our downsloping lot. I've rented a large green
waste container, but can anyone suggest an efficient, cost-effective
way to get the stuff we cut uphill to the container at street level.
It's not possible to get any type of vehicle behind our house.

Right now, we're just thinking of putting as much as we can in either
boxes or heavy duty plastic bags, and having two people carry one of
these up, then repeat (and repeat...) I'll have two other guys
helping me. Thanks for any help.
